    I LOVE the faces. Each one is a perfectly ridiculous expression. I really like the face on the bottom right although I have no idea what he's doing there. The tongue on the bottom reminds me of SCAR who did illustrations for White Wolf. The only thing I'm interested in changing is the main figure's left arm (our right). I know the faces and stuff aren't realistic but that arm just looks like rubber. You need to get some reference for how the deltoid and biceps meet. Right now it's circle meets circle meets oval so it kind of looks like sausage links.
